Essential Ingredients for Watermelon Cooler
- Watermelon (cubed, seedless) – Naturally sweet and hydrating base of the cooler.
- Lime Juice – Adds a refreshing citrusy zing to enhance the flavour.
- Mint Leaves – Infuses a cooling, aromatic freshness to the drink.
- Sugar, Honey or Maple Syrup – add a touch of sweetness.
- Ice Cubes (as needed) – Keeps the drink cold and refreshing.
- Sparkling Water (Optional) – Adds a fizzy touch for a fun, bubbly twist.

💡 Tips for the Perfect Watermelon Cooler Recipe
- Choose Ripe Watermelon:
- Select a ripe watermelon that feels heavy and has a uniform shape. Look for a creamy yellow spot on the bottom, indicating ripeness.
- Chill Ingredients:
- For a refreshing drink, chill the watermelon and lemons before preparation. Cold ingredients enhance the overall experience.
- Balance Sweetness and Tartness:
- Taste the mixture as you blend. Adjust the sweetness with honey or agave syrup and the tartness with more lemon juice to achieve your preferred flavour balance.
- Blend Smoothly:
- Blend the watermelon until completely smooth. If you prefer a thinner consistency, strain it through a fine mesh sieve to remove any pulp.
- Add Fresh Herbs:
- Enhance flavour by adding fresh mint or basil leaves to the blend for a refreshing herbal note.
- Garnish Creatively:
- Serve your cooler in stylish glasses and garnish with lemon slices, mint sprigs, or small watermelon wedges for an appealing presentation.
- Make It Sparkling:
- For a fizzy twist, add sparkling water or club soda just before serving for a refreshing bubbly texture.
- Serve Over Ice:
- Fill glasses with ice before pouring in the watermelon lemonade to keep it chilled and refreshing.
- Store Properly:
- If making ahead, store the cooler in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Stir well before serving as the ingredients may settle.
Variations and Tips
- Watermelon Lemon Cooler: Swap lime with lemon juice.
- Coconut Watermelon Cooler: Blend with coconut water for a tropical twist.
- Spicy Watermelon Cooler: Add a pinch of black salt or cayenne pepper for a unique flavour.
- Basil Infused: Replace mint with basil for a different herbal note.

🧾Recipe Card Watermelon Cooler
watermelon cooler-lemonade|watermelon lemonade|watermelon cooler
Materials
- 4-5 cups Fresh Watermelon cubed, seedless
- 2 tbsp Lime Juice
- 2 tbsp sugar syrup, Honey or Maple Syrup Optional
- 8-10 Mint Leaves
- 1 litre soda water/Sparkling Water
- Ice Cubes as needed
- 2-3 lemon sliced or cubed
Instructions
watermelom pure:
- Prepare Ingredients: Chop the watermelon into cubes and remove seeds if necessary.
- Blend: In a blender, combine watermelon, lime juice, and mint leaves. Blend until smooth.
- Strain (Optional): If a smoother texture is preferred, strain the juice.
- Serve: Pour over ice cubes and add sparkling water if desired.
- Garnish: Decorate with mint leaves and a lime slice for extra freshness.
- Watermelon lemonade is ready to serve, serve immediately.
Notes
- Use seedless watermelon for convenience.
- Chill the watermelon before blending for an extra-cool drink.
- Adjust sweetness naturally with honey or maple syrup.
- Add ginger for a subtle spicy kick.
- Serve immediately for the best taste and freshness.
